Summary of Bill S 3924

The bill "A bill to amend title II of the Social Security Act to permit disabled individuals to elect to receive disability insurance benefits during the disability insurance benefit waiting period, and for other purposes" was introduced in the 119th Congress on February 25, 2026.

Current Status of Bill S 3924

Bill S 3924 is currently in the status of Bill Introduced since February 25, 2026. Bill S 3924 was introduced during Congress 119 and was introduced to the Senate on February 25, 2026.  Bill S 3924's most recent activity was Read twice and referred to the Committee on Finance. as of February 25, 2026
